Understanding Margin Trading Fees & Mechanics
Margin trading fees extend beyond simple maker/taker rates:
• Funding Rates: Cost of maintaining leveraged positions; fluctuates with market sentiment
• Interest on Borrowed Funds: Charged per position duration
• Spread & Slippage: Influences effective entry and exit prices
• Deposit & Withdrawal Fees: Impacts net returns, particularly for high-frequency traders
• Collateral & Liquidation Mechanics: Margin models determine risk exposure
Platforms with transparent, low-fee structures reduce unexpected costs and allow traders to scale strategies efficiently.
